![]() |
![]() |
#1 |
Đệ tử 1 túi
Tham gia ngày: Sep 2011
Bài gửi: 17
: |
![]() Em có đọc một tài liệu có viết: "Điều xung PWM bằng phần cứng
Để giải quyết vấn đề việc điều xung PWM bằng phần mềm chiếm phần lớn thời gian hoạt động của vi điều khiển, PIC16F877A có hỗ trợ 2 kênh điều xung bằng phần cứng ở 2 chân C1 (CCP2) và C2(CCP1) sử dụng TIMER2. Nghĩa là, khi ta khai báo điều xung PWM ở một tần số và duty cycle nào đó thì vi điều khiển sẽ thực hiện công việc xuất xung một cách liên tục và tự động cho đến khi ta thay đổi các giá trị đã khai báo. Khi đó, ta có thể làm các công việc khác một cách dễ dàng mà không phải mất thời gian cho việc duy trì xung PWM." Em không hiểu gì cả. Anh nào giúp em tí. Bây giờ em muốn có 2 kênh ra điều xung để điều khiển 2 động cơ thì phải làm thế nào. |
![]() |
![]() |
|
|